Bottas: All I can do now is wait and follow developments

Both Valtteri Bottas and Toto Wolff say the Finnish driver will be in Formula 1 next year, the Mercedes boss has indicated he will use the August break to choose between Bottas and Esteban Ocon to be Lewis Hamilton's 2020 teammate. In the past days, Bottas has been testing a world rally car and was inevitably asked by media if a switch to rallying is possible, he replied: 'In the future perhaps. But next season I will continue to be in Formula 1.' Meanwhile, Wolff confirmed that both Bottas and Ocon have 'offers' from teams for 2020.
